Mumbai police book unidentified persons for forging signature and stamp of CM Shinde

The complaint, filed at the Marine Lines police station, stems from the discovery of 10 to 12 memorandums containing forged signatures and stamps of CM Shinde

Mumbai Police on Wednesday registered a case against unidentified persons for allegedly forging the signature and stamp of Maharashtra Chief Minister Eknath Shinde, an official said.

The forgery came to light due to the alertness of the staff of the Chief Minister's Office (CMO) after they received some memorandums suggesting certain actions, PTI reported. A complaint was lodged by the desk officer of the CMO this evening at Marine Drive police station.
